What to do if you need an abortion?

The safest and most effective abortion methods are medical abortion-pills and surgical abortion. Medical abortion works for pregnancies up to 9 weeks using doctor-prescribed pills and is 95-98% effective. Surgical abortion is a quick, safe procedure for pregnancies beyond 9 weeks, performed under medical supervision.

Is it legal to get an abortion in India?

Yes, abortion is legal in India. Under the Medical Termination of Pregnancy (MTP) Act, you have the right to a safe abortion up to 24 weeks, depending on the circumstances. You do not need anyone’s permission (not your partner, family, or any other person’s) if you are an adult i.e. above 18 years of age.

 

Potential side effects

It’s normal to wonder what will happen to your body and if you’ll be okay. Here’s what to expect-

  • Pills : cramping, heavy bleeding, nausea and fatigue for a few days (like an intense period).
  • Surgical abortion : mild cramping, some spotting and a quick recovery.

If you follow medical guidance, your health and future fertility are not at risk.

 

Why natural abortion methods are risky

Natural abortion methods like herbal remedies, or extreme physical activity are unreliable and dangerous. They can cause excessive bleeding, infection or incomplete abortion- leading to severe health risks. Without medical supervision, they put your safety at risk, always choose medically approved options.
